Practical Ways This Service Can Be Applied
Employee knowledge assistant
Answer routine questions from current approved policies and procedures while respecting role permissions.
Coordinated onboarding
Create role-specific tasks for HR, IT, managers, facilities, and the employee with visible completion status.
Internal service desk
Collect the request, route it to the correct team, provide approved self-service guidance, and preserve a human path.

From One Bottleneck to a Supported Solution
1. Discover and map
Document the current workflow, systems, information, owners, exceptions, approvals, and business goal for a useful employee service system with role-based access, clear policies, and responsible analytics.
2. Design and prototype
Select the right mix of AI, automation, integration, custom software, and process improvement needed to achieve a useful employee service system with role-based access, clear policies, and responsible analytics.
3. Validate and deploy
Test the proposed solution for role permissions, policy sources, disclosure, workflow routing, reporting boundaries, and required human decisions before it is released to users.
4. Support and improve
Train users, monitor performance, resolve issues, maintain documentation, and prioritize improvements that protect a useful employee service system with role-based access, clear policies, and responsible analytics.
